I've been in Vancouver for the Association of Internet Researchers annual conference for the past week and have returned to far more playability in the WikiGame demo than I could ever have dreamed of. Thanks to DennisChow, designer-turned-coder who's taken the lead in the weeks since MichaelBruntonSpall's laptop blew up (commiserations, Michael!).
The demo is still very rough around the edges, but players can now explore the Church, the train station and the toilets. You can solve several puzzles too! Even better, at the good DennisChow's suggestion, you can continue to help us write the thing!
We have a selection of objects which only require one or two sentences of description each. We'd absolutely love it if you'd contribute by adding in your descriptions of one or more of 'em!
